Save your screenshot in your Google Photos app. Open the app and click on the three vertical dots at the top-right corner of your image. Choose Print. This will show a preview of your PDF.
Convert JPG to PDF in Windows 10 Open the JPG file you want to convert. Click CTRL+P to bring up the Print dialog box. Click the Printer icon to open a dropdown list. Select Microsoft Print to PDF. Click Print. In the new dialog box, your document now has the PDF file extension.
Step 2: Once the file tab is open, select Print. Step 3: If the option has not already been chosen, select Save as PDF from the drop-down list, then select Save. Step 4: Select the location on your Android device where you want the PDF document to be saved. You can change the name if you wish.
Look in the Documents folder. On Androids, all document files including PDFs, text files, CSVs, and more are stored in the Documents folder. Open your Android app drawer by swiping up from the bottom of the screen. This can be accessed by tapping the icon on the home screen. Select My Files (or File Manager).
Using the Gallery or Photos app Open the photo you want to convert. Click on the (three dots) icon to access more options. Choose Print. In the Printer Options, select Save as PDF.
